topnole Posted November 28, 2022 #8 Share Posted November 28, 2022 On 1/27/2022 at 1:55 PM, Jimbo said: How come they don't fill the hot tub the first day you are there and keep it filled for entire sailing you have the cabin? I’m guessing it would have to be treated to proper balance and then tested daily or more to keep full all trip. Hot tubs are a haven for bacteria so they require extra vigilance. Typically bromine is used, not chlorine. Muratic acid is typically used to lower Ph balance if it gets high. Other chemicals may be needed depending on varying balances in the water. Probably not reasonable for a cabin attendant to be testing and treating a hot tub with varying chemicals daily. Much easier to drain out and clean it with a little bleach each day.
